Maxis’ The Sims 4 never ceases to amaze with the number of kits added regularly. The newest additions to the ever-growing catalogue, the Comfy Gamer, Secret Sanctuary, and Casanova Cave kits, bring in some fun and fashionable cosmetics and furnishings. For the budding interior designer, there are several items to play with these new drops. While they may not suit every Simmer’s tastes, there’s something for (almost) anyone.

The Comfy Gamer kit, in collaboration with well-known Simmer Kayla “lsimsie” “is perfect for making the ultimate gaming spaces. It’s more femme and cutesy, but I was immediately sold as someone who identifies as both femme and cutesy with the occasional alt-girl streak. Regarding the decor and swatches (which come in pastels, black, and white), I made a second set-up in line with my edgier Sim, a much more sleek gamer set-up for my more alt tastes.

I always felt that gamer items were severely lacking in The Sims 4. I have longed for the day my Sims had a decent gaming desk, chair, dual monitors, an RGB computer tower, peripherals like the PixelPerfect controller, keyboards, and a good headset.

The Comfy Gamer kit seeks to right this wrong. With 30 items for gaming spaces, including a neon sign for streamers, The Sims game posters and game cases, a cute little spaceship, books, shelves, cushions, and plants, there are many ways to customise the space. The sheer amount of interactable items is excellent, too, with the camera, alarm clock, and PC being interactive. I could use furnishings in bedrooms and gaming spaces to suit my vibe.

The only downside for me is that there are no Create A Sim (CAS) items. I would love to have a few gamer outfits and cosy wear thrown in the mix, but for a kit, there was plenty of value for me.

The Secret Sanctuary Kit is good for creating dressing room suites and comfy spaces for your Sims. It has a chaise lounge, a vanity, a standing mirror, and wall decor for the glamorous Sim. My favourite item is the secret bookcase door, perfect for those wanting to create hideaways. Swatches are warm, deep reds, wooden mahogany, creams, and dark greens. With only 12 Build Mode Items, this kit lacked full furnishing spaces, and most items aren’t overly interactable apart from the gramophone and the tea set.

The CAS items include a selection of luxe wear, from a full-length off-the-shoulder gown to pants, shirts, a demure robe, and accessories. The collection isn’t the most suitable for daily use. Still, it is excellent for the more sophisticated Sim, professional Sims, or those heading out for an evening in town.

The room items were suited for a glam-up dressing room. However, I couldn’t use the furnishings often, and with all the included items, the room still felt bare; with the right items from other kits, rugs, flooring and a nice wallpaper, I made better use of it.

The Casanova Cave Kit isn’t your typical “Man-Cave” aesthetic; it’s more of the swanky men’s club deal. With a suave collection of 14 Create a Sim items, including button-up shirts, suits and vests, casual wear, shoes and accessories, there are choices for the more masc sims to wear whilst luxuriating in their den on the swish couch.

There are only 12 Build/Buy items, but they are versatile. I tested some items in different settings and made them with the swatches. I enjoyed that this kit had interactable items like the record player, massive TitanScreen 5000 TV, and the High Stakes Card Table, which is a step up from many kits that fall into the more decor and furnishings style only. If I attempted to use just this kit to deck out one room, there were at least some entertainment options included for Sims.

While there are a few items, I can see myself using some in other spaces. They are here to make a decent set-up for Sims looking for a place to relax and unwind with a game of poker, a cheeky bevvy or a sports-watching night. Still, it may not be enough for everyone.

All of the new kits bring their unique styles into the already massive catalogue of Sims items. Their themes might be limited and not included in every Simmer’s tastes. Still, most items have enough versatility to suit some differing Sim lifestyles.
